Low cost airline flights to Spain on the rise

More and more people are choosing to use low cost airlines when flying to Spain. Figures recently released confirm that over 50% of all flights arriving in Spain are using low cost airlines to travel. Air traffic chaos over summer to cost millions of euros

Canarian businesses have shown their concern about the effect the air traffic controllers situation will have on tourism this summer and have asked the government to find a permanent solution to the conflict. Tenerife TV promotion underway

The island of Tenerife is advertising itself as a tourism destination on the satellite TV channel Liberty TV in Belgium, France and Luxemburg. The campaign started in June and will finish in September and the channel has approximately 4.000.000 viewers. High temperature weather alert for Canaries

Temperatures reaching nearly 40C were recorded on the island of Gran Canaria which caused an ‘orange’ weather alert from the AEMET (State meteorological agency) and it is today expected that temperatures on the islands will reach over 40C during the today.
